Specifications
| Model | XM-120 |
| Material | Aluminium Alloy |
| Working Voltage | DC 12V |
| Working Current | Start State: 1.2A | Working State: 0.1A |
| Lock Mode | Magnetic Induction |
| Secure Mode | NC / NO (Optional) |
| Feedback Signal | Yes |
| Lock Dimensions | L120 × W18 × H23.5 mm |
| Installation | Drilling Installation |
| Certification | CE |

Frequently Asked Questions
Q: What is the difference between Normally Open (NO) and Normally Closed (NC) mode on this electric bolt lock?
A: In Normally Open (NO) mode, the bolt remains retracted (unlocked) when no power is supplied and locks when power is applied. In Normally Closed (NC) mode, the bolt remains extended (locked) when no power is supplied and retracts when power is applied. This makes the NC mode ideal for fail-secure applications where you want doors to remain locked during a power outage.

Q: What power supply does this lock require?
A: This electronic bolt lock operates on DC 12V. The starting current is 1.2A and the steady-state working current is 0.1A. A standard DC 12V power supply or access control power box is required for operation.
